How to prepare for a job interview at The Bedford College Group

Know the Role Inside Out

Make sure you thoroughly understand the responsibilities of a Team Leader in Advice and Admissions. Familiarise yourself with the specific challenges faced in this role, especially in a maternity cover context.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and show that you're genuinely interested in the position.

Prepare Real-Life Examples

Think of specific situations from your past experience where you've successfully led a team or handled admissions queries.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ers. This will make your responses more impactful and relatable.

Research Tresham College

Get to know Tresham College’s values, mission, and recent developments. Being able to discuss how your skills align with their goals will impress the interviewers and show that you’re committed to contributing positively to their team.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ions to ask at the end of the interview. This could be about the team dynamics, challenges they face, or how success is measured in this role. It shows that you’re engaged and thinking critically about how you can fit into their organisation.
